Investing.com -- Walt Disney Co (NYSE:DIS) stock rose 3% Monday after pop superstar Taylor Swift announced she will release new programming on the Disney+ streaming platform.
The singer revealed on social media platform X that "The Eras Tour | The Final Show," a concert film featuring her entire "Tortured Poets Department" set, along with the first two episodes of "The End of an Era," a six-episode behind-the-scenes docuseries, will premiere on Disney+ on December 12.
"It was the End of an Era and we knew it. We wanted to remember every moment leading up to the culmination of the most important and intense chapter of our lives, so we allowed filmmakers to capture this tour and all the stories woven throughout it as it wound down. And to film the final show in its entirety," Swift wrote on X.
According to Variety, the concert film will showcase the Eras Tour finale that took place at BC Place Stadium in Vancouver on December 8, 2023. The docuseries will provide "an intimate look at Taylor’s life as her tour made headlines and thrilled fans around the world," featuring tour opening acts and guest performers.
This marks Swift’s return to Disney+, where her previous concert film "Taylor Swift: The Eras Tour" set a record with 4.6 million views in its first three days after its theatrical run. Unlike that earlier release, these new projects will bypass theaters and debut directly on the streaming service.
